I know, the following sounds a bit weired, but this is what I am trying to do: Setting up a Windows XP Guest on a Virtualbox 2.2.2 Host on a Red Hat EL 5.1 VMware guest. That means Virtualbox is running on RHEL. This RHEL linux host itself is a VMware guest. I have choosen this approach because of the lack of time and the lack of hardware.
The installation of Virtualbox was successful. But when I am trying to install a Windows XP SP3 guest (mounted ISO image on Virtualbox VM) it is failing at the beginning of the setup routine, during the blue Windows Setup page when all the devices are being read.
Virtualbox is crashing with a Guru Meditation "Guru Meditation -2403 (VERR_TRPM_DONT_PANIC)".
I have already tried to disable all the hardware stuff (audio, usb, etc.) but the installation is still failing.
I assume using Virtualbox on a VMware guest (RHEL) will not work for a proper installation of Virtualbox guests.

Nested virtualization is not working. A guest inside a Guest won't work. Same reason VB can't run on Xen or any other hypervisor.
What do you mean by 'lack of hardware'? You know that you can run VB at the same time as VMWare, as long as you use software virtualization, and not hardware (enable VT-x/AMD-V). You only need to keep an eye on your resources. Please don't come here stating that a VMWare guest can't run at the same time as a VB Guest, as it's not tested. It might not work.

Same thing applies. You can not run a Virtual guest inside a virtual guest with host installed. You can however run more than one virtual host in the same computer as long as they are 32 bit. They can not be hardware-v aware and try to hook into the processor together. Bad things will happen.
